This semi-detached house, built in 2007 onwards, is located at 36, Highland Park, Uffculme, EX15 3DX, in the town of Cullompton. The property has a floor area of 77 square metres and is fully double-glazed. Its energy rating is 'C', indicating a moderate level of energy efficiency. The current running costs are £505 per annum, with a potential energy saving of £439. The property has a mains gas heating system and is considered to have a low flood risk. The EPC report suggests potential energy efficiency improvements, with a predicted energy rating of 'B' and a reduced energy consumption of 37 units per annum.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 913 out of 999.
